What should we expect out of Soares vs Czinano? Soares has 3" on her, but rotates out with Mo often.

Will be interesting but Kane more than held her own last year versus Czinano. Monika had only 13 pts and Morgan had 9 pts and 7 rebounds in 25 minutes. The year before Czinano had 20 pts but only 4 rb. Will be fun to see if Soares can keep Czinano from getting the position she wants. Czinano is not physical on defense or rebounds but can be somewhat so getting her "spot". She doesn't do it much (or enough at times IMHO) got out and shoot 12-footers from around the free throw line, seen her make those and depending on how the paint is going for her it's not a bad option.
